This reminds me of a tale I heard the other day. A client has an application
that has been running against Interbase for 2 years. The client's customer
has requested that the application be moved to MS SQL-Server, for political
reasons.

In the course of arranging the move, the client's customer's IT people
basically called our client a liar when he said that there had been no
database corruptions on the Interbase database over a period of two years.
These M$ people simply didn't believe it was possible to have a database
that didn't regularly corrupt itself.

Sad really.
